How does political efficacy affect voter intensity?

Social Studies
1 answer:
lions [1.4K]3 years ago
3 0

Answer:

Higher political efficacy tend to increase the voter intensity, and vice versa.

Explanation:

Political efficacy measure how much faith people put in their government and how much they believe that their participation can influence the situation in the government.

When people have faith in the government and believe that they have a strong role to play in it, they become much more likely to go out and participate in the election process, resulting in high voter intensity.
